Join the MHA 2021 administrative residents who will be presenting their field projects to their supervisors and preceptors on December 10, 2021. 

Presentations will take place from 9:00 to 11:00 virtually followed by The MHA Alumni Association Health Leadership Award, Michel Lalonde Award and Michael Garron Award presentations from 11:30-12:00.

Moderator: George Langill

Please note that this event will not be recorded and held entirely in English.
